Chord Length Between Tangency Points

Geometry · 10th PMO 1417
A circle is inscribed in $\triangle ABC$ with sides $AB = 4$, $BC = 6$, and $AC = 8$. If $P$ and $Q$ are the respective points of tangency of $\overline{AB}$ and $\overline{AC}$ with the circle, determine the length of chord $PQ$. The answer is in the form $\frac{a\sqrt{b}}{c}$ for where $a$, $b$, $c$ are positive integers, $\gcd(a,c) = 1$, and $b$ is square-free. Input the answer as the sum $a+b+c$.
